Date Paid price Annual growth After inflation Feb 2023 £260,000 * 4.8% 2.1% Mar 2011 £148,500 3.3% 0.8% Oct 2003 £116,750 13.5% 11.9% Apr 2000 £75,000 15.4% 13.6% May 1997 £49,250 na na *This price paid record has been flagged by Land Registry as a 'Category B: Additional Price Paid entry'. This could be due to a variety of reasons, such as the sale being a buy-to-let purchase, a repossession or a transfer to a limited company. When Land Registry suspects that a sale does not reflect full market value (e.g. part-ownership or right to buy), these transactions can be flagged as well. For this reason, we exclude them from our area statistics.
